Pagini recente » Cod sursa (job #2028493) | Cod sursa (job #1499419) | Cod sursa (job #1740988) | Cod sursa (job #1491899) | Cod sursa (job #2457427)
#include <bits/stdc++.h>
using namespace std;
const int N =500002;
char s[30010];
int poz,n,a[N];
inline void inc()
{
poz++;
if(poz==30000)
{
poz=0;
fread(s,1,30000,stdin);
}
}
void citeste(int &x)
{
while(s[poz]<'0'||s[poz]>'9')inc();
x=0;
while(s[poz]>='0'&&s[poz]<='9'){x=10*x+s[poz]-'0';inc();}
}
int main()
{
freopen("algsort.in","r",stdin);
freopen("algsort.out","w",stdout);
citeste(n);
for(int i=1;i<=n;i++)
citeste(a[i]);
sort(a+1,a+n+1);
for(int i=1;i<=n;i++)
printf("%d ",a[i]);
return 0;
}